Ola launches new mobility service for corporate clients

Indian ride-hailing firm is expanding further into the UK with the launch of an new corporate mobility solution – said to provide a safe, cost-effective travel solution for businesses.

Ola’s new Corporate service in the UK is intended to bring a safe, cost-effective travel solution for businesses

Introduced some five months after the firm officially launched in London to bring the fight to Uber, the new corporate solution brings business-focused benefits including centralised billing to support cashless transactions and customised ride policies.

It’s also said to reduce employee travel expenses by up to 25% when compared to alternative options as there are no wait time or platform fees.

The new solution arrives as more people return to work post-lockdown in line with the ongoing easing of government restrictions; Ola says demand for its ride-hailing services has doubled in the last four weeks.

Ola Corporate clients can access the service through a new, personalised dashboard where they can add and manage employees. Employees then book their own rides on their app as they would for personal journeys and simply tag the ride as a Corporate ride. The fares are paid automatically through the company’s Ola Corporate account and can be viewed and downloaded at any time from the dashboard. Clients will also have access to a specialised account management support team at Ola.

The new service is backed by the safety features in Ola’s Ride Safe UK initiative, which has been introduced to raise industry standards and protect riders and drivers. The first phase of Ride Safe UK features the Ola Safety Guidelines, which includes the requirement that drivers clean and disinfect cars between each ride
